What is recorded here

Freestanding bronze figurative sculpture of Daniel O'Connell (1775-1847), designed in 1856 and unveiled in 1857, facing north standing on a granite ashlar podium, which rises from water fountain retained by limestone faced plinth walls, introduced c. 2000. Lettering to podium reads: O'Connell T. Kane M.D. Mayor.
